    Zeffi wrote:
    So, couple of things - the film cover on my batteries is starting to tear.

    - Why is this dangerous exactly?
    - Where can I buy new covers?
    Yeah, pop the ones with tears to one side and try to avoid using them.
    Head over to Ebay or Amazon and just search "18650 battery wrap"
    Usually you can get a pack of 5 for a couple of pounds.
    Lots of different colours, but that's just a personal preference thing. The colours don't mean anything, you can get some kinda funky "Marvel" themed ones if you really like. :)

    Good quality batteries and good care of those batteries is a really big and important thing.
    Generally it seems most of these "explody" stories are due to either unregulated mod's (the ones with enclosed batteries) that are over used and running hot or 18650 mods that regulate the power but have shitting 18650's that haven't been looked after correctly.

    Any nicks or tears on the wraps, whip them off straight away and replace them immediately. It's a piece of piss and you only need a hairdryer to wrap a battery, I've seen retards doing it with a blow torch... a hairdryer is 100% fine.
    And if you have spare batteries you like to carry around to prolong your vape time whilst out and about, buy a little plastic case to carry them around in. again, Ebay or amazon "18650 Case".
    If you buy new batteries almost all decent options will come with a little case. Use this all the time. Don't have batteries lose in your pockets. They will go bang.

    It's been a thing for a while now, since these explody stories have started appearing the manufacturers have been putting "Battery Care" advisory notes in the packaging/boxes of any new mods.
    Look after your battery and your battery will look after you. :)
